Highlights
Are people in Oxford older or younger than people in West Boylston?
- The Median Age in Oxford is 7.3 years younger than in West Boylston.

Are housing costs cheaper in Oxford or West Boylston?
- Oxford housing costs are 18.0% less expensive than West Boylston hous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Oxford or West Boylston?
- The average commute for residents of Oxford is 3.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of West Boylston.
